Output b175a5ef43590119c42851c861b04e277511973e863c8c49e5758a0a511df5fb:3

value
43654323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ea4a8e590d1abc5bff7f5719bb7d9ce0cd902b5b OP_EQUAL
address
MVFyfZdbdaPhk3wsTRjR6KupHJkptoyBNt
transaction
b175a5ef43590119c42851c861b04e277511973e863c8c49e5758a0a511df5fb
spent
true